🔡 Maîtriser le "Texte" dans Excel
- Matthieu

- 2 févr.
- 4 min de lecture
Les Formules Excel Indispensables et l'Art de Nommer vos Cellules
Après avoir abordé les chiffres , il est temps de s'attaquer au texte. Dans le monde réel, vos données ne sont jamais parfaitement formatées : des espaces en trop, des prénoms collés à des noms, des majuscules aléatoires...
Heureusement, Excel dispose d'une suite de formules "Texte" qui agissent comme une véritable trousse à outils pour nettoyer, extraire et manipuler vos chaînes de caractères avec précision. Et pour rendre tout ça lisible, nous verrons comment donner des noms clairs à vos plages de données. 💡
I. Les Formules de Manipulation de Texte Indispensables
Ces fonctions sont vos meilleures alliées pour le nettoyage et l'analyse de données.
1. Les Fonctions de Nettoyage Rapide (Nettoyage de Printemps 😅) 🧹
Fonction | Rôle | Exemple |
SUPPRESPACE() | Retire tous les espaces superflus d'une chaîne de texte, ne laissant qu'un seul espace entre les mots. C'est le nettoyant le plus utilisé ! | =SUPPRESPACE(" Bonjour le Monde ") "Bonjour le Monde" |
MINUSCULE() | Convertit tous les caractères en minuscules. | =MINUSCULE("PARIS") "paris" |
MAJUSCULE() | Convertit tous les caractères en MAJUSCULES. | =MAJUSCULE("client") "CLIENT" |
NOMPROPRE() | Met la première lettre de chaque mot en majuscule (Idéal pour les noms et prénoms). | =NOMPROPRE("jean-michel dupont") "Jean-Michel Dupont" |
2. Les Fonctions d'Extraction (Les Ciseaux Virtuels) ✂️
Ces fonctions vous permettent d'isoler une partie d'une chaîne de texte :
Fonction | Rôle | Exemple |
GAUCHE(Texte ; Nb_Car) | Extrait un nombre spécifié de caractères à partir de la gauche. | =GAUCHE("2025-ABCD" ; 4) "2025" |
DROITE(Texte ; Nb_Car) | Extrait un nombre spécifié de caractères à partir de la droite. | =DROITE("001_PRD" ; 3) "PRD" |
STXT(Texte ; Pos_Départ ; Nb_Car) | Extrait des caractères à partir du milieu d'une chaîne. | =STXT("XYZ123ABC" ; 4 ; 3) "123" |
3. Les Fonctions de Découpage et Combinaison 🤝
Fonction | Rôle | Exemple |
NBCAR(Texte) | Compte le nombre total de caractères dans une chaîne. | =NBCAR("Bonjour") 7 |
CHERCHE(Texte_Cherché ; Texte_Dans) | Trouve la position d'un caractère (Ex: l'espace, la virgule) dans la chaîne. Essentiel pour le découpage avec GAUCHE ou STXT. | =CHERCHE(" " ; "Alice Dupont") 6 |
CONCATENER() | Joint plusieurs chaînes de texte ou de cellules en une seule. | =CONCATENER(A1 ; " - " ; B1) |
Opérateur & | L'opérateur le plus simple pour joindre du texte. | =A1 & " " & B1 (Plus court que CONCATENER) |
4. La Fonction de Formatage Puissante : TEXTE() ✍️
Lorsque vous utilisez l'opérateur de combinaison (&) pour joindre un nombre ou une date, Excel les convertit souvent dans un format brut, ce qui peut ruiner la présentation. La fonction TEXTE() résout ce problème.
Son rôle est de convertir une valeur (numérique ou date) en chaîne de caractères, tout en appliquant un format spécifique de votre choix.
Fonction | Rôle | Exemple |
TEXTE(Valeur ; Format) | Convertit et formate une valeur en texte. Le format doit être entre guillemets. | Si A1 = 45000, =TEXTE(A1; "# ##0 €") $\rightarrow$ "45 000 €" |
Exemple avec une date : Si A2 contient la date du 15/03/2026.
=TEXTE(A2 ; "jjjj j MMMM aaaa") "dimanche 15 mars 2026"
Mise à Jour : Les Fonctions de Découpage et Combinaison 🤝
Voici le tableau mis à jour pour inclure la fonction TEXTE() dans le contexte de la combinaison :
Fonction | Rôle | Exemple |
CONCATENER() | Joint plusieurs chaînes de texte ou de cellules en une seule. | =CONCATENER(A1 ; " - " ; B1) |
Opérateur & (Esperluette) | L'opérateur le plus simple pour joindre du texte. | =A1 & " " & B1 (Plus court que CONCATENER) |
TEXTE() | Formate les nombres ou dates pour les utiliser dans une combinaison de texte sans perdre le format d'affichage. | =A1 & " - Solde : " & TEXTE(B1 ; "0,00 €") |
En utilisant TEXTE(), vous vous assurez que vos chiffres d'affaires et vos dates s'affichent avec les bons symboles et la bonne mise en forme, même lorsqu'ils sont inclus dans une phrase !
II. Astuce de Pro : Nommer une Plage de Cellules 🏷️
Les formules deviennent illisibles dès qu'elles contiennent des références comme Feuil1!$A$2:$A$500. Pour rendre vos formules aussi claires qu'un roman 📖, utilisez les Noms de Plage.
Pourquoi Nommer une Plage ?
Lisibilité : Une formule comme =SOMME(Montants_Ventes) est infiniment plus claire que =SOMME(A2:A500).
Facilité : Vous tapez le nom plus rapidement que vous ne sélectionnez la plage avec la souris.
Stabilité : Le nom reste attaché à la plage, même si vous insérez des lignes ou des colonnes.
Comment Nommer une Plage (La Méthode la Plus Rapide) ?
Sélectionnez la plage de cellules que vous souhaitez nommer (Ex: B2:B50).
Regardez en haut à gauche de la feuille, juste au-dessus de la colonne A. C'est la Zone Nom.
Tapez le nom souhaité (Ex: Commissions).
Règles : Le nom ne doit pas contenir d'espaces et doit commencer par une lettre.
Appuyez sur Entrée.
Votre plage est maintenant nommée ! Vous pouvez l'utiliser immédiatement dans n'importe quelle formule :
Avant : =RECHERCHEV(D1 ; A2:C100 ; 3 ; FAUX)
Après : =RECHERCHEV(D1 ; Catalogue ; 3 ; FAUX)
Gérer et Modifier les Noms 🛠️
Pour voir, modifier ou supprimer tous les noms que vous avez créés :
Allez dans l'onglet Formules.
Cliquez sur Gestionnaire de noms (ou utilisez le raccourci Ctrl + F3).

Cet outil vous permet de vérifier à quelles cellules chaque nom fait référence et d'apporter des corrections si nécessaire.
En combinant la puissance de la manipulation de texte et la clarté des noms de plage, vous transformerez vos feuilles de calcul désordonnées en bases de données structurées et professionnelles ! 👏
Quelle formule de texte vous fait gagner le plus de temps ? Partagez votre meilleure astuce en commentaire ! 👇 ou contactez nous


Commentaires